I have a series of plan views on a P.C Stair and am having some problems with the break lines in a specific view.

The break lines on one of my plans views (one view only, every other break line in the project works perfect) are transparent. (See attached image)

There are no override on the break liness by filter, element, or category.... The break lines were working perfect a day or so ago...

Any suggestions?

Try this as this worked for me today:

-Click on the view with the "transparent" break line
-If you have a view template assigned to that view, click it
-Under Model Display, select Edit
-Change Style from "wireframe" to "Hidden Line" then hit OK

Hope this helps.

CAD file visible in the view? Might be set to Foreground. Also if a CAD file with very large extents is visible in the view that can force a wireframe appearance even though set to hidden line.
